Output 017766c4f949c778f64b30a6621f5d50ecdc06c28c54b646eb8b4d30e4685ba1:5

value
573357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c313253bc812b8773c7cd1cacf9ea106819a8795 OP_EQUAL
address
3KUUdCX6J8osLA7FfnQ5A4uCN5pGUkdw4t
transaction
017766c4f949c778f64b30a6621f5d50ecdc06c28c54b646eb8b4d30e4685ba1